Back pain is caused by a number of different issues such as discs, ligaments, tendons and joints of the spine. Back pain can be as a result of either acute injury or chronic problems such as poor posture or ongoing stress on the back from occupation.
Other causes of back pain can be arthritis such as RA or OA.

It is important to assess the individual cause of the back pain and diagnose whether the pain is as a results of low back strain, muscle strain, sciatica or prolapsed disc issue.

Symptoms of Back Pain

  • Muscle spasm
  • Shooting or stabbing pain
  • Pain that radiates down your leg or up the back
  • Limited mobility of your back
  • Difficulty standing and walking
  • Lateral Shift

Treatment of the back pain

Depends on the cause and type of back pain you are suffering from. A treatment session will be designed to lessen the pain and stiffness, a session can consist of mobilisation and soft tissue massage techniques.

In addition to this Dry needling can be used to further help with pain, also a home exercise program is prescribed to help build strength in the core muscle groups and advise is given on how to manage the condition during daily life.
